House of cards: Roll-up ecommerce model stumbles as founders reclaim brands amid funding struggles

Deep Bajaj and Mohit Bajaj, founders of the feminine hygiene brand Sirona, believed they had struck the perfect deal in 2022 when the Mumbai-based Good Glamm group acquired a stake in their startup. At the time, Good Glamm was on a buying spree, aggressively acquiring brands to build a direct-to-consumer empire. Backed by a billion-dollar valuation and eager investors, the roll-up ecommerce model seemed unstoppable.
